Methodology

Sorren Benchmark aggregates anonymized financial, tax, payroll and operational data across 60,000 businesses. Peer statistics report count, mean, median, 10th, 25th, 75th and 90th percentiles and standard deviation. Comparisons use normalized ratios rather than raw dollars. Statistics are released only where a cohort contains at least 10 businesses, and individual peer companies are never displayed. Benchmark variance expresses the mathematical difference between this company and its peer median; it is not a projection of savings, nor tax or investment advice.
